Heim > Java > javaLernprogramm > Hauptteil

Vom Anfänger zum Experten: Eine vollständige Anleitung zu Kafka-Startbefehlen

WBOY
Freigeben: 2024-01-31 17:32:06
Original
807 Leute haben es durchsucht

Vom Anfänger zum Experten: Eine vollständige Anleitung zu Kafka-Startbefehlen

Kafka Startup Command Tutorial: Vom Anfänger zum Meister

Voraussetzungen

  • Java 8 oder höher wurde installiert
  • Die Apache Kafka-Binärdatei wurde heruntergeladen und entpackt
  • Das Datenverzeichnis (z. B. /tmp/kafka) wurde erstellt -Daten)

Schritt 1: ZooKeeper starten

cd /path/to/kafka/bin

./zookeeper-server-start.sh config/zookeeper.properties
Nach dem Login kopieren

Schritt 2: Kafka-Server starten

./kafka-server-start.sh config/server.properties
Nach dem Login kopieren

Schritt 3: Thema erstellen

./kafka-topics.sh --create --topic my-topic --partitions 1 --replication-factor 1
Nach dem Login kopieren

Schritt 4: Nachricht an Thema senden

./kafka-console-producer.sh --topic my-topic

> Hello, world!
> This is a message.
Nach dem Login kopieren

Schritt 5: Nachricht lesen von Thema

./kafka-console-consumer.sh --topic my-topic --from-beginning
Nach dem Login kopieren

Schritt 6: Stoppen Sie den Kafka-Server.

./kafka-server-stop.sh
Nach dem Login kopieren

Schritt 7: Stoppen Sie den ZooKeeper pro ist gestartet.

    Thema kann nicht erstellt werden
  • Stellen Sie sicher, dass die Datei zookeeper.properties richtig konfiguriert ist und ZooKeeper gestartet ist.

    Nachricht kann nicht an Thema gesendet werden
  • Stellen Sie sicher, dass die Datei server.properties richtig konfiguriert ist und der Kafka-Server gestartet ist.

    Nachricht aus Thema kann nicht gelesen werden
  • Stellen Sie sicher, dass die Datei server.properties richtig konfiguriert ist und der Kafka-Server gestartet ist.

Fehlerbehebung

    Wenn Sie auf Probleme stoßen, können Sie auf die folgenden Ressourcen zurückgreifen:
  • [Offizielle Dokumentation von Apache Kafka](https://kafka.apache.org/documentation/)
[Kafka-Benutzer-Mailingliste]( https: //kafka.apache.org/community/)

[Kafka IRC Channel](irc://irc.freenode.net/#kafka)

Fazit

    Dieses Tutorial erklärt, wie man einen Kafka-Server startet, Erstellen Sie ein Thema, senden Sie Nachrichten an Themen und lesen Sie Nachrichten von Themen. Wenn Sie auf Probleme stoßen, können Sie im Abschnitt zur Fehlerbehebung nachschlagen oder die Community um Hilfe bitten.

Das obige ist der detaillierte Inhalt vonVom Anfänger zum Experten: Eine vollständige Anleitung zu Kafka-Startbefehlen.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age